The Dragon's Heart: A Love Unleashed in the Echoes of Myth
In the heart of the ancient realm of Aeloria, where the sky was painted with the strokes of celestial fire and the earth trembled with the whispers of forgotten gods, there lay a tale of love that would echo through the ages. It was a tale that began with a dragon's heart, a heart that had been locked away in the depths of the enchanted forest, guarded by the spirits of the ancient trees.
In the village of Eldoria, nestled within the forest's embrace, lived a young maiden named Elara. She was known for her silver hair that shimmered like the moonlight and her eyes that held the secrets of the stars. Elara was not just a maiden; she was the chosen one, the one destined to break the curse that bound the dragon's heart. But the path to freedom was fraught with peril, and the heart's true nature was a mystery that only time could unravel.
The dragon, known as Zephyros, was a creature of legend, a being of both awe and fear. His scales shone with an iridescent glow, and his eyes held the wisdom of the ages. Zephyros had been bound by an ancient spell, his heart encased in a stone that kept his power from corrupting the world. Only Elara, with her pure heart and unyielding spirit, could release him from his curse.
One fateful night, as the moon hung low and the stars shone brightly, Elara ventured into the heart of the enchanted forest. The spirits of the trees whispered her name, guiding her through the shadows. She reached the center of the forest, where a clearing opened up before her, bathed in the ethereal glow of the moon. In the center stood the pedestal, upon which rested the stone heart of Zephyros.
As Elara approached, the stone began to hum with a deep, resonant tone. She reached out, her fingers trembling with fear and hope. With a deep breath, she placed her hand upon the heart, and the stone shattered, releasing a burst of light that illuminated the clearing. Zephyros, freed from his curse, emerged from the heart, his form shifting from stone to living dragon, his scales shimmering with an otherworldly glow.
"I am Zephyros," he rumbled, his voice a blend of thunder and the rustle of leaves. "Blessed be you, Elara, for you have released me from the bonds of time."
Elara's heart swelled with awe and gratitude. "I am Elara," she replied, "and I have come to free you from the curse. But what of the world? How will your freedom affect us all?"
Zephyros turned his gaze upon her, his eyes reflecting the depth of his ancient soul. "Your heart is pure, Elara. You have shown that love can transcend the bounds of myth. With you by my side, I will protect our world and ensure that the curse never returns."
From that moment on, Elara and Zephyros were bound by a love that transcended the natural world. They became the guardians of Aeloria, their hearts united in a bond that defied all odds. Elara's people celebrated their union, for they knew that the dragon's heart had brought them peace and prosperity.
Yet, as the years passed, Elara and Zephyros realized that their love was not without its challenges. The world, though free from the curse, was still rife with strife and conflict. They had to navigate the delicate balance between their own love and the needs of their people, knowing that the fate of Aeloria rested upon their shoulders.
One day, a great darkness descended upon the land, brought by an ancient enemy that had been awakened by the dragon's heart. The forces of darkness sought to consume the world, and it was up to Elara and Zephyros to stand against them.
In the climactic battle, Elara and Zephyros fought side by side, their love fueling their strength. Elara wielded a sword forged from the dragon's scales, while Zephyros unleashed a storm of fire and wind. The battle raged on for days, the land trembling with the power of their combined might.
In the end, it was Elara's love that proved to be the greatest weapon. She realized that the true power of the dragon's heart lay not just in its ability to protect but in its ability to heal. She embraced the darkness, channeling its energy to create a light that banished the darkness forever.
With the enemy defeated, Aeloria was once again at peace. Elara and Zephyros had proven that love could indeed transcend myth and that their bond was strong enough to protect the world they cherished.
As the years passed, Elara and Zephyros continued to serve their people, their love as enduring as the mountains that rose from the heart of Aeloria. The legend of the dragon's heart spread far and wide, a testament to the power of love and the enduring strength of the human spirit.
And so, the tale of Elara and Zephyros became a part of the ancient myths, a story that would be told for generations to come, a reminder that love, even in the face of darkness, can shine as brightly as the stars that adorned the night sky.
